Skip to content

Conversation

@svanherk
Copy link
Contributor

@svanherk svanherk commented Jan 11, 2024

The brightspace-bot and D2L_GITHUB_TOKEN are no longer needed for release workflows. Instead, we have a new D2L_RELEASE_TOKEN that has the ability to bypass the repo ruleset (configured in https://github.com/Brightspace/repo-settings/pull/1550) and org-level ruleset.

Before merging, I will:

  • Confirm the new ruleset matches the old branch protection rule before deleting it
  • Remove brightspace-bot as a repo contributor
  • Confirm the D2L_RELEASE_TOKEN is available and remove this repo's access to D2L_GITHUB_TOKEN

@svanherk svanherk requested a review from a team January 11, 2024 15:45
@svanherk svanherk merged commit fcc53ce into main Jan 12, 2024
@svanherk svanherk deleted the GAUD-292_use_new_release_token branch January 12, 2024 14:30
@d2l-github-release-tokens
Copy link

🎉 This PR is included in version 1.5.0 🎉

The release is available on:

Your semantic-release bot 📦🚀

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ants